FIGURE 6. Kubaniulus gracilis Lohmander, 1936, male from pasture Abago, Krasnodar Prov. A: anterior part of body, ventrolateral view. B: anterior part of body, lateral view, C: middle part of body, lateral view. D: midbody ring, frontal view. E: head, ventral view. F: leg 2, frontolateral view. G: leg-pair 1, caudal view. Abbreviations: lg, lamella lingualis of gnathochilarium; mz, metazona; pz, prozona; sg, stipes of gnathochilarium Scale bars: 0.1 mm (A–E) or 0.03 mm (F–G).
